French President Jacques Chirac has called for an end to a European Union arms embargo on China as French and Chinese companies signed contracts worth more than $US1 billion ($A1.38 billion) at the start of a high-profile visit meant to strength commercial ties.
Speaking at a joint news conference with Chinese President Hu Jintao, Chirac criticised the EU arms ban, imposed in 1989 after China crushed the Tiananmen Square pro-democracy protests, as lacking “justification or foundation.”
“It’s a measure motivated purely and simply by hostility toward China,” Chirac said. He said France hoped to see the ban lifted “within several months.”
Chirac and Chinese leaders also presided over the signing of a series of contracts that included a deal for French engineering giant Alstom to supply China with trains worth $US1 billion ($A1.38 billion).
